Certified Specialist in Anger Management - Anger is more than just an emotion; it can be a motivating force that drives us to seek justice or correct wrongs. However, the manner in which we express and use our anger can sometimes be self-defeating, obstructing our own success and pushing others away. To use anger constructively, it's better to examine our expectations of what "should" be happening but isn't, and then identify more productive strategies to reach our objectives.
